tightloop Posted February 17, 2006 Share Posted February 17, 2006 Alright, I will let my ignorance hang way out...what is Modified IPSC?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
al503 Posted February 17, 2006 Share Posted February 17, 2006 Alright, I will let my ignorance hang way out...what is Modified IPSC? It's a class, like limited or open, where anything goes in terms of optics, comps, etc., (like open) but the entire gun has to fit in the 'box.' I think it also has to be .40 or bigger to be classified as major PF though.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
rtr Posted February 17, 2006 Share Posted February 17, 2006 Modified is not very popular at all in the US, but it is very popular elsewhere in the world, take a look at the Worldshoot results there are lots of modified shooters.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
